Materials Needed:
- FF milk cotton yarn (color pink or any color of your choice)
- 3 mm crochet hook
- Scissors
- Glue
- A magnet (7 mm wide and 1 mm thick, very thin)
Pattern:
Starting with a Magic Ring:
- Hold the yarn in your right hand.
- With your left hand, point up two fingers.
- Wrap the yarn around your two fingers twice, creating a cross on the palm side and parallel lines on the top of the fingers.
- Insert the crochet hook under the first loop.
- Grab the yarn that’s closest to you, pulling it through this first loop.
- Twist your hook 180° clockwise.
- Grab the working yarn (held with your ring finger and pinkie) and pull it through the loop on your hook. This forms the magic ring.
Chaining and Double Crochets:
- To secure the magic ring and start your pattern, chain 2.
- Make 3 double crochets into the magic ring.
- For each double crochet: Yarn over, insert the hook into the magic ring, yarn over again, pull up a loop (3 loops on hook), yarn over, pull through 2 loops, yarn over, and pull through the remaining 2 loops.
Half Double Crochets:
- After the double crochets, make 3 half double crochets into the magic ring.
- For each half-double crochet: Yarn over, insert the hook into the magic ring, yarn over, pull up a loop (3 loops on hook), yarn over, and pull through all three loops on the hook.
Chain and Reverse Pattern:
- Chain 1.
- Reverse the pattern: Start with 3 half double crochets into the magic ring followed by 3 double crochets. This creates the symmetrical shape of the heart.
Close the Heart:
- Chain 2.
- Execute a slip stitch into the magic ring to close the heart.
- Pull a long tail of yarn and cut. Use this tail to tighten and close the magic ring fully, which will shape your heart.
- Trim any excess yarn from the tail to clean up your work.
Finishing Touches:
- Apply some glue to the back of the heart and attach your thin magnet.
- You can create another heart in a different color or the same color based on your preference.
